In 2024, Evolution produced the Union Parade in Al Wathba for the eighth time, creating a national celebration centred on the unity and heritage of the UAE’s 120 tribes.


The project needed to work at two scales simultaneously. From the grandstands, up to 10,000 guests required a clear view of one unified ceremony; behind the show area, each tribe needed its own operational base, identity and route into the programme.


Evolution approached the site as one national landscape rather than a collection of temporary facilities. Grandstands, tribal compounds, catering, security, branding, technical systems and guest circulation were coordinated to support collective celebration while preserving the role of every participating tribe.

The Challenge


The scale of the Al Wathba site meant that audience experience depended on infrastructure. Long distances, weather exposure and a large participant population required clear movement, reliable services and robust temporary environments throughout rehearsals and live operation.


The 120 tribal tents also needed power, air conditioning and lighting, with separate catering and security support. Those systems had to be distributed consistently without reducing the event to a purely functional site build.

The Solution


Three grandstands were arranged around the principal show area, creating capacity for up to 10,000 attendees and establishing a clear collective viewpoint for the parade.


Behind the ceremonial field, 120 tribe tents formed a structured back-of-house landscape. Each compound received the services required for participants to prepare and operate, while common routes, catering and security areas connected the individual bases into one coordinated system.


Scenic, branding and furniture treatments created consistency across the visible and hospitality environments. Technical systems supported the show and audience areas, while distributed power, air conditioning and lighting maintained the operational readiness of the tribal compounds.


Central production management aligned the site build, supplier programme, rehearsals and live operation, allowing the large temporary environment to support the cultural story rather than compete with it.

Outcome


The completed site gave 120 tribes individual operational presence while presenting the public with one coherent national celebration. Infrastructure, identity and ceremony were connected rather than experienced as separate layers.


That integration allowed the Union Parade to honour the diversity of its participants and the unity of the nation on a scale suitable for royal dignitaries and an audience of up to 10,000.
